Ordinals
beta
Address bc1q3upruj59kfhraqgpvz524d7hzr4agw8jfve397
sat balance
21686
runes balances
outputs
566c8c31fc43e94dab6aaa68f3c86009a938d54c979b039757bdf1e2a6fc55c4:68